IndexedTables provides tabular data structures where some of the columns form a sorted index. It provides the backend to JuliaDB, but can be used on its own for efficient in-memory data processing and analytics.

Features

  • Both types store data in columns
  • IndexedTable and NDSparse differ mainly in how data is accessed
  • Both types have equal performance for Table operations (select, filter, etc.)
  • Data is accessed as an N-dimensional sparse array with arbitrary indexes
  • Data is accessed as a Vector of NamedTuples
